About the MS Natural Hair Stylist Exam
The Mississippi Natural Hair Stylist Examination is required by the MS Board of Cosmetology for licensure as a natural hair stylist. Candidates must complete a 300-hour MS-approved natural hair course and pass the NIC Theory Cosmetology Industries Board (CIB) exam. The exam covers hair biology, natural styling techniques (braiding, twists, locs, knots), sanitation and infection control, scalp conditions, tools, product chemistry, and MS law. Natural hair stylists may not use chemicals, heat appliances, or perform haircutting under MS scope of practice.

MS Natural Hair Stylist Exam Content Outline
Hair Biology & Types
Type 1-4 classification, porosity, density, ethnic hair structure
Natural Styling Techniques
Braiding, twists, locs, knots, protective styling
Hair Extensions & Weaves
Sew-ins, wigs, crochet, micro links, attachment methods
Sanitation & Infection Control
MS Board rules, EPA disinfectants, blood spill, single-use items
Scalp & Hair Conditions
Traction alopecia, dermatitis, tinea capitis, contraindications
Tools & Implements
Combs, brushes, clips, threading, no chemicals or heat
Chemistry of Natural Hair Products
pH, surfactants, humectants, oils, butters, leave-ins
MS Law & Scope
MS Code 73-7-1+, Board of Cosmetology rules, natural hair scope

Frequently Asked Questions
How many hours of training are required for the MS Natural Hair Stylist license?
Mississippi requires 300 hours of training at a MS Board of Cosmetology-approved school. The 300-hour course covers hair biology, natural styling techniques, sanitation, scalp conditions, and MS law specific to natural hair stylists.
What is the passing score for the MS Natural Hair Stylist exam?
Mississippi requires a passing score of 70% on the NIC Theory CIB examination. The exam has 75 scored questions with a 90-minute time limit. The exam fee is $65 and is administered by a MS Board partner provider.
Can MS natural hair stylists use chemicals or heat appliances?
No. Under MS Code 73-7-1+, natural hair stylists may not use chemical relaxers, colors, perms, lighteners, or heat appliances like flat irons and blow dryers for chemical or thermal services. Scope is limited to braiding, twists, locs, knots, extensions, and protective styles without chemicals.
